Meaning of "Once You Had Gold" by Enya


The lyrics of "Once You Had Gold" explore the impermanence of material wealth and the inevitability of change. The use of gold and silver metaphorically represents the riches and abundance that one may possess at a certain point in life. However, the arrival of rain signifies unexpected challenges or difficult times that can wash away those possessions and symbolize the transient nature of material wealth.

The repetition of "Ever and always, always and ever" throughout the song implies the eternal cycle of life. Time plays a central role, as it both brings darkness and dreams. In this context, darkness represents the hardships and struggles one faces in life, while dreams symbolize the aspirations and hopes that keep us moving forward. However, the lyrics suggest that no one can guarantee the fulfillment of these dreams, highlighting the unpredictability of life's outcomes.

As the seasons change, spring becomes autumn, and leaves turn from green to gold before eventually falling from view. This imagery depicts the natural progression of life and the beauty found in both growth and decay. It reminds us that change is inevitable and that we must learn to embrace and appreciate each stage of life, even as circumstances shift.

The question posed in the lyrics, "What is the dark? Shadows around you," suggests a sense of uncertainty and fear that sometimes accompanies the challenges life presents. Encouragement is offered in the following line, urging the listener to take heart in the new day. This is a reminder to find solace in the present moment and to have faith in the potential of new beginnings.

Overall, "Once You Had Gold" conveys a message of acceptance and resilience in the face of life's uncertainties. It reminds listeners to cherish the present, find strength in the midst of adversity, and embrace the ever-changing nature of life's seasons.
